Liverpool captain Jordan Henderson has conceded that his team were left disappointed with how they finished Tuesday's Champions League semi-final first leg against Roma.

The Reds were 5-0 ahead against the Italian giants in the 69th minute, but conceded twice in the final nine minutes to ultimately record a 5-2 success at Anfield.

Henderson was pleased with Liverpool's overall performance on the night, but has admitted that his team 'cannot afford to do that in the Champions League'.

"It felt as though we were in full control but we basically gave them two goals, you can't do that in the Champions League. At the same time we played well, we will go there with a three-goal advantage," Henderson told BT Sport.

"Overall we have got to stay positive. We knew it would not be easy tonight, we know it will not be easy there. It will be a challenge but one we will look forward to and one we will hopefully finish them off."

Roma will welcome Liverpool to Rome for the second leg of their semi-final next week.
